一、环境准备
| 项目 | 描述 |
|---|---|
| PHP | 7.4以上版本 |
| MySQL | 5.7以上版本 |
| Web服务器 | Apache/Nginx |
二、数据库设计
创建一个名为 `users` 的数据库,并创建一个名为 `login` 的表,包含以下字段:
| 字段名 | 类型 | 描述 |
|---|---|---|
| id | int | 自增主键 |
| username | varchar(50) | 用户名 |
| password | varchar(255) | 密码(加密) |
| varchar(100) | 邮箱 |
三、表结构创建
```sql

CREATE TABLE IF NOT EXISTS `login`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`username` varchar(50) NOT NULL,
`password` varchar(255) NOT NULL,
`email` varchar(100) NOT NULL,
P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4;
```
四、注册功能
1. 前端页面:创建一个注册表单,包含用户名、密码、邮箱等字段。
2. 后端代码:
```php
// 连接数据库
$servername = "









